Bitcoin’s No Direction Sparks Potential Breakout

Bitcoin’s Consolidation Below $70,000 May Signal Future Rally

  • Bitcoin is currently trading at $66,890, down 8.25% over the past month.
  • Since hitting a yearly low of $60,000 on February 6, Bitcoin has remained within a range of $60,000 to $74,000.
  • Analyst Michael van de Poppe suggests that prolonged consolidation could lead to a breakout above $71,000.
  • The Crypto Fear & Greed Index recently recorded a score of just 11, indicating “Extreme Fear” in the market.
  • Analyst Ted mentioned that the recent low of $60,000 may not be the bottom for Bitcoin.

As Bitcoin continues to trade sideways below significant resistance levels, analysts are divided on its future direction. While some see potential for a breakout due to current consolidation patterns, others warn of possible deeper bearish trends in the market.

Currently down over the last month and facing extreme fear sentiment, Bitcoin’s price action remains uncertain as it hovers around $66,890.(Source)
